Neuigkeiten:

Wenn ihr euch für eine gute Antwort bedanken möchtet, im entsprechenden Posting einfach den Knopf "sag Danke" drücken!

Mobiles Hauptmenü

Makro zum Speichern einer Arbeitsmappe

Begonnen von ohnePlan, Juli 20, 2010, 12:46:35

⏪ vorheriges - nächstes ⏩

database

So,

das war's ...
folgender Code wird OHNE Fehler abgearbeitet!


Public Sub Entsperren()
    Dim strPassword As String
   Dim Mysheet As Excel.Worksheet
   strPassword = InputBox("Password eingeben!")

   For Each Mysheet In Application.Worksheets
       
       Debug.Print Mysheet.Name
       Mysheet.Unprotect strPassword
       
   Next Mysheet
   
   MsgBox "Alle Blätter entsperrt"
   Worksheets("Fragen").Activate

End Sub


Oft ist es nur eine Kleinigkeit ...   ;D

1. Dim Mysheet As Excel.Worksheet
2. For Each Mysheet In Application.Worksheets

Mit dieser Syntax werden deine Charts erst gar nicht angerührt.  ;)

Greets
Peter

ohnePlan

Super, es funktioniert.
Vielen Dank!!!